Hello everyone
I was looking at the ddl circuit page and it says that it is for a dvd burner diode and outputs 200-250ma, im prety sure a long open can can take up to 420ma with a heat sink. What modifications do I have to make to the driver if i am going to run a long open can at ~ 420ma using 2 CR123A (3v).

thanks ;D

Use a 3 ohm resistor instead of the 2 10 ohm resistors and get rid of the pot unless you want to adjust the current to run below 420mA.
And you can't use two 3v batteries, you need 2 3.6v batteries for this driver.
